Comprehending Mesh: Kinds, Materials & Functions

Openwork refers to a structure consisting of regularly spaced rods or members, creating an open and often textured surface. These can be broadly categorized by their design: commercial for robust applications, aesthetic for visual appeal, and specialty fulfilling specific needs like drainage or safety. Common materials include steel, known for durability & corrosion resistance; lightweight metal, offering a balance of strength and weight; plastic material, prized for its non-conductivity and chemical inertness; and even natural substance, used in rustic or decorative settings. Functions are widespread: from platforms & stair treads ensuring slip resistance, to guardrails protecting against falls, to ventilation grilles providing airflow, and even as structural components in buildings. Choosing the right variety, material, and specification is crucial for performance, longevity and meeting building codes.

Secure Primarily: Choosing the Right Grating for Your Applications

Ensuring a secure work space is paramount, and selecting the ideal grating plays a vital part. Consider the planned use – will it be for pedestrian traffic, heavy machinery, or industrial applications? The load-bearing capacity is crucial; different materials like fiberglass, steel, and aluminum offer varying levels of longevity. Furthermore, evaluate the surrounding conditions, accounting for potential hazards such as corrosive chemicals or slippery conditions. A non-slip surface finish can drastically reduce the risk of falls, while proper spacing between bars minimizes the chance of foot or equipment falling through. Finally, always check local building codes and regulations to guarantee compliance and a truly safe installation.

Grating Maintenance: Extending Its Lifespan

Regular care is crucial for maximizing the lifespan of your grating . Periodic scrubbing, especially to eliminate debris , can stop corrosion and deterioration . Consider using a protective coating every few periods to further guard the grating from the weather , particularly in corrosive conditions. Checking for signs of corrosion and fixing them promptly will significantly enhance its overall robustness .
